Which one of the following can serve as the postsynaptic cell of a synapse?
A. Smooth muscle cell in an artery
B. Hepatocyte in the liver
C. Neuron in the thalamus
D. Muscle cell in the triceps
E. All of the above
ANS: E
Rationale: A postsynaptic cell is any cell of an organ, gland, blood vessel, neuron, or muscle cell that synapses with a neuron.
